    Who is Dr. Parsons, Pulmonologist in Columbus, OH?

    Dr. Jonathan Parsons, MD is a Pulmonologist, who primarily practices in Columbus, OH with 1 additional practice location. He is board certified. Dr. Parsons completed his residency at Oh State University Hospital. Dr. Parsons is fluent in English, and is currently seeing new patients. Dr. Parsons’s practice accepts Medicare, UnitedHealthcare, Aetna, Cigna and other major insurance plans.     What is Dr. Jonathan Parsons's specialty?

    Dr. Parsons is a Pulmonologist near Columbus, OH. An internist specializing in the treatment of lung and airway diseases. The pulmonologist diagnoses and manages conditions such as cancer, pneumonia, pleurisy, asthma, occupational and environmental illnesses, bronchitis, sleep disorders, emphysema, and other complex lung disorders.     Is this Dr. Jonathan Parsons aff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Parsons is affiliated with The Ohio State University Wexner Medical Center which is a Castle Connolly Top Hospital.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
